Transaction 3e1dbdfdf6f8be82bbe141c0cce2ae33a31864f40ca8f46f8972b60fa8a66906
1 Input
1 Output
-
3e1dbdfdf6f8be82bbe141c0cce2ae33a31864f40ca8f46f8972b60fa8a66906:0
- value
- 44555
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 587cea45b0f2ece8095a8a812f378707659d2165 OP_EQUAL
- address
- 39ku2gPZLusdakpqVUeL4va2uFyRivfKts